Overview

Seventeen miles of sea arches, hidden caves, and spectacular shoreline, witnessing the Na Pali coast is a must on any visit to Kauai. On this tour, you’ll get to truly sink it in, exploring the waters’ length via power catamaran, searching for dolphins and humpback whales (if its the right seaon), stopping for an al fresco dinner, and toasting to Kauai’s “Garden Isle” beauty while the sun falls behind Na Pali’s horizon.

  • Passenger Policy
  • 1. This is an adventure. Ocean conditions can vary and may turn rough at times. It may not be suitable for some folks (all physically challenged individuals are subject to captain's discretion).
  • 2. Not recommended for individuals who have or have had back problems, recent injuries or surgeries, or suffer from severe motion sickness (no refunds are given for sea sickness). Seasickness is best prevented with an over-the-counter remedy.
  • 3. No expectant mothers.
  • 4. Children must be 5 years or older.
  • 5. All tour routes and destinations are subject to change without notice. Ocean conditions can and will sometimes turn rough. Snorkeling depends on ocean conditions.
  • 6. Cancelled tours by Holo Holo Charters are fully refundable or gladly rescheduled.
  • 7. "No Shows" or any cancellation within 24-hours of check-in time is subject to a 100% charge of the total fare including tax.
  • 8. We are not responsible for lost, damaged or stolen items.
  • 9. We reserve the right to refuse service.
  • 10. Mobility aids such as canes, walkers, crutches, wheelchairs, etc. are not allowed on board.
  • 11. We do not land on shore.
  • 12. Non-swimmers are not allowed in the water.
  • 13. Full-face snorkel masks are not allowed; guests are required to use traditional two-piece snorkel and mask sets.
  • 14. If you do not have your prescribed medication with you, i.e. Inhalers, EpiPens, diabetic medication and/or any other daily medications, you must reschedule your tour for another day.
  • 15. No smoking of any kind, including electronic cigarettes.
  • 16. You should bring your own towels, sunscreen, a light jacket and camera. We will provide everything else.
  • 17. All tours are "Bare-Foot". Passengers will remove their shoes prior to boarding. Only orthopedic/diabetic exceptions will be made at captain's direction.
  • 18. In accordance with our liquor license, guests may not bring their own alcohol and IDs are required for age verification. Intoxicated guests will not be served and may be denied boarding. Alcohol will be served only after snorkeling on applicable tours.
  • 19. No coolers or drones/unmanned aircraft allowed on-board.
  • 20. Spray-on/aerosol sunscreen is a safety hazard and may not be used on-board the vessel.
  • 21. Our vessels are equipped with sensitive marine heads (toilets) that clog easily. Do not flush anything other than what your body produces and the toilet paper we provide.
  • 22. Please use Holo Holo parking lot only or your care will be towed.
  • 23. All complaints or incidents of harassment, sexual harassment, or sexual assault will be reported to the proper authorities.
